WebHydrocephalus is an uncommon neurological disorder in dogs and cats. While it is more common in dogs than in cats, it is still considered rare. What is Hydrocephalus? The word hydrocephalus translates to “water on the brain.” This condition occurs when cerebrospinal fluid (CSF) cannot drain properly causing an increase in pressure on the brain. WebHydrocephalus is a condition where cerebrospinal fluid builds up in a dog’s skull, putting pressure on the brain. It is also sometimes referred to as “water on the brain .” It’s a … WebA puppy with water on the brain often has a very round-looking skull and an open soft spot on the top of his head. Other signs of hydrocephalus in puppies and dogs include lethargy or sleepiness, housebreaking accidents, blindness, abnormal gain, eyes directed downward -- called the setting sun sign -- lack of coordination and difficulty learning.
